A Quick Background of Gold
In order to totally understand the purpose of gold, one must recall to the start of the gold market. Gold’s background in society started well prior to even the old Egyptians, that started creating jewelry and also spiritual artefacts. Yet, it had not been till around 560 B.C. that gold started to function as a currency. Back then, vendors intended to develop a standardized as well as quickly transferable form of cash that would certainly simplify profession. The creation of a gold coin stamped with a seal appeared to be the solution, as gold jewelry was currently commonly approved as well as identified throughout various edges of the planet.
Adhering to the advent of gold as money, its value continued to expand throughout Europe and the U.K., with relics from the Greek and Roman realms prominently presented in galleries worldwide, and Great Britain establishing its very own metals-based currency in 775. The British pound (symbolizing a pound of sterling silver), shillings, and cent were all based on the amount of gold (or silver) that it stood for. The United State Bimetallic Standard
The united state federal government continued with this gold tradition by establishing a bimetallic requirement in 1792. The bimetallic basic merely mentioned that every financial unit in the U.S. had to be backed by either silver or gold. As an example, one united state buck was the equivalent of 24.75 grains of gold. Simply put, the coins that were made use of as money merely stood for the gold (or silver) that was currently deposited at the financial institution.
Yet this gold criterion did not last forever. Throughout the 1900s, there were a number of key occasions that at some point caused the transition of gold out of the monetary system. In 1913, the Federal Reserve was created as well as started releasing promissory notes (the contemporary version of our paper money) that could be retrieved in gold as needed. The Gold Book Act of 1934 offered the united state federal government title to all the gold coins in circulation and put an end to the minting of any kind of new gold coins. In other words, this act started developing the concept that gold or gold coins were no more required in serving as money. The U.S. abandoned the gold criterion in 1971 when its currency ceased to be backed by gold.
Gold in the Modern Economy
Although gold no longer backs the U.S. buck (or other globally currencies for that matter), it still brings importance in today’s society. It is still crucial to the worldwide economy. To confirm this factor, there is no need to look additionally than the balance sheets of central banks and also other monetary organizations, such as the International Monetary Fund. Presently, these organizations are accountable for holding almost one-fifth of the globe’s supply of above-ground gold. Additionally, a number of reserve banks have contributed to their present gold gets, mirroring concerns about the long-lasting worldwide economic situation. Gold As a Hedge Versus the Dollar
The suggestion that gold preserves wealth is even more vital in an economic setting where capitalists are faced with a decreasing U.S. dollar as well as increasing inflation. Historically, gold has worked as a hedge versus both of these scenarios. With climbing inflation, gold normally appreciates. When investors recognize that their cash is losing value, they will certainly begin placing their investments in a tough possession that has commonly preserved its worth. The 1970s provide a archetype of increasing gold costs in the midst of increasing inflation.
The reason gold benefits from a decreasing united state buck is since gold is valued in U.S. bucks globally. There are 2 factors for this connection. Initially, investors that are checking out getting gold (i.e., central banks) should offer their U.S. bucks to make this transaction. This ultimately drives the U.S. dollar lower as global capitalists seek to expand out of the buck. The second reason pertains to the fact that a weakening buck makes gold less costly for financiers that hold various other currencies. This causes higher need from investors that hold currencies that have actually appreciated relative to the U.S. dollar. Rollover Ira DaysRollover Ira DaysRollover Ira Days

The Gold Mining Sector
The mining market, which includes business that extract gold, can experience high volatility. When evaluating the dividend performance of gold stocks, consider the firm’s performance with time in relation to rewards. Aspects such as the company’s history of paying dividends as well as the sustainability of its reward payment proportion are 2 key elements to examine in the firm’s balance sheet and other economic declarations.
A firm’s capacity to maintain healthy and balanced returns payments is substantially enhanced if it has consistently reduced financial obligation degrees as well as strong capital, and also the historic fad of the business’s efficiency shows progressively enhancing financial obligation as well as capital figures. Because any kind of firm experiences development as well as expansion cycles when it takes on more debt and also has a lower cash available equilibrium, it’s essential to analyze its long-lasting figures as opposed to a much shorter financial picture timeframe.
